Hey there people,
I have a 67 coupe with a T5 conversion. I have the stock 289/3 speed bellhousing and I have noticed that it is cracked. I am looking into replacing the bellhousing and was wondering if any T5 BH from a 79-93 5.0 will work with my 289 engine? Should I just look at bellhousings made for the 64-73 289 or look for the newer model bellhousing? Any advice would be greatly appreciated.

Yes any newer bellhousing will fit. You will also need the "late model" block plate. The difficulty will be with the clutch mechanism. The one you have pivots on the driver side of the input shaft, so you have to move the clutch fork toward to rear of the car to declutch. The late model pivots on the passenger side, so you have to move the clutch fork toward front of the car to declutch. The Z-bar can't do that. You'll have to adapt the late model bell to use the Z-bar and your OE clutch fork.

Or you could convert to a Mustang Steve cable clutch and have the best set up. Yes you will have to modify the pedal and drill a couple holes in the firewall but this (in my .02) is the best cable.
